Ghanaian Woodworking: Traditions and Crafts

Ghana boasts a rich heritage of furniture making, with each piece reflecting the country's diverse cultures and artistic sensibilities. From intricately carved stools to elegant beds adorned with vibrant textiles, Ghanaian furniture is renowned for its skill. Traditional styles often incorporate geometric patterns, animal motifs, and symbolic representations, showcasing the talents of local artisans. A notable feature is the use of locally sourced woods such as mahogany, teak, and acacia, which are prized for their durability and aesthetic appeal.
